Comprehending Counterfeit Money
Counterfeit money describes currency that has actually been produced unlawfully with the intent to trick. Counterfeiters use numerous approaches to reproduce banknotes and coins, often making use of high-quality printing innovation and detailed styles that mimic real currency. While the primary intention behind producing counterfeit currency is financial gain, the implications extend beyond mere theft; they can destabilize economies, drawback sincere services, and result in severe legal consequences for those involved.

How to Recognize Counterfeit Money
Acknowledging counterfeit money is necessary for securing oneself from financial loss. Here are some efficient methods to determine fake currency:

Examine the Print Quality: Genuine currency has a specific texture, color, and print quality that can be hard to reproduce. Examine banknotes for smudging or blurring, which might show counterfeiting.
Try to find Watermarks: Most modern banknotes include watermarks that are challenging to replicate. Hold the expense as much as the light to see if the watermark exists and clear.
Inspect the Security Thread: Real banknotes have actually embedded security threads, usually visible when held up to the light. Counterfeit expenses might lack these functions, or they may be inadequately duplicated.
Use a UV Light: Many currencies have elements that fluoresce under ultraviolet light. Examining these functions can help in figuring out the authenticity of a banknote.
Feel the Texture: Authentic currency is printed on a specific kind of paper that feels various from routine paper. Rubbing your fingers over the costs can assist you identify its credibility.
Tips to Protect Against Counterfeit Currency
To reduce the risk of falling victim to counterfeit money, people and organizations can carry out the following measures:
Educate Employees: Regular training sessions on how to detect counterfeit money can be useful for workers, specifically those in retail settings.
Use Detection Tools: Invest in counterfeit detection devices such as UV lights, pen testers, or digital note validators that can accurately inspect currency authenticity.
Maintain a Close Eye on Transactions: Encourage vigilant monitoring of cash deals and screens for prospective counterfeit notes.
Legal Aspects of Counterfeit Money
Engaging in the production, distribution, or usage of counterfeit currency is versus the law in essentially every country. Legal consequences can include large fines and jail time. Federal government firms, such as the U.S. Secret Service, actively investigate counterfeit money operations, and people condemned of participation in counterfeiting might deal with serious charges.
